Wurst Restaurant and Beer Hall

Wurst Restaurant and Beer Hall recently opened to the sighs of relief from thirsty Calgary young professional foodies. This Bavarian-inspired resto/bar is a split-level and sophisticated take on traditional beer halls, serving up some of the finest beers and comfort foods on 4th Street SW.

Wurst’s restaurant occupies the upstairs space, and is a light contrast to the dark downstairs beer hall. Here you’ll find modern twists on traditional Bavarian favourites and decidedly large sharing platters. The restaurant is where you’ll find some carefully selected wines that pair appropriately to the locally-sourced ingredients found on Wurst’s menu.

The Beer Hall is likely to become one of Calgary’s newest hangouts for beer aficionados. Located in the heart of Mission, this German drinking hole is dark yet pleasant, and on a good night can be loud and boisterous – it’s Bavaria at its best. You’ll see the open kitchen at one end of the room (let the smell of home-made sausages dance on the tip of your nose), and at the other you’ll find a stein locker wall for those serious beer drinkers.

Wurst is a perfect concept space that should become a favourite amongst Calgary foodies and beer drinkers alike. The servers are knowledgeable and gracious, and help you navigate the menu and tireless selection of brews.
